Dingoes could help solve Australia’s extinction crisis — if only people would let them

The continent of Australia has the world’s highest extinction rate; dozens of animal species are critically endangered, and hundreds more are declining. A primary culprit is predation by historically non-native cats and foxes, and killing those animals is central to conservation efforts — but there’s another solution: allowing dingoes, the continent’s apex predator, to fulfill their ecological role.
